Abstract

FIELD: instrument engineering. SUBSTANCE: universal remote communication console (URCC) comprises a housing consisting of structural elements interconnected by fasteners (F), wherein the housing has a vibration-resistant modular-frame structure, consisting of an upper modular panel made in the form of a universal transition frame with grooves for laying an electrically conductive sealing profile (ECSP), on which a speaker panel, a display panel, a keyboard panel and a collapsible frame housing are mounted using F, formed by a base, a front panel, side walls, a connection panel frame, in which a universal connection panel is located, interconnected by F and fixed to the upper modular panel using a flange, in the grooves of which the ECSP is installed. EFFECT: ensuring a degree of protection against ingress of foreign objects and water, increasing ease of electrical installation with the possibility of integrating the console into integrated communication systems (ICS), the possibility of installation in horizontal and vertical positions on shock absorbers and in meeting the EMC requirements of “ГОСТ Р МЭК” 61000-6-7-2019. 1 cl, 4 dwg

Description

The invention relates to instrument making, in particular to the design of housings for communication consoles of radio-electronic equipment (REA) and a wide range of devices, including those found in shipboard and coastal communication systems [1]. The design may comprise a device whose circuitry consists of: an electro-acoustic transducer, a microphone, a telephone, a display, a keyboard, a loudspeaker, a control unit, and a power supply module [2]. The closest in technical essence and adopted as a prototype is the enclosure of an IP telephone set for providing telephone communications in a GGS circuit system [3], which consists of a monolithic front panel with grooves and openings for the display, keyboard, and speaker, connected by fasteners (FF) to a rear cover made from a single piece of the enclosure. The telephone set design has a protection rating against foreign objects and water penetration of no more than IP44. The existing enclosure lacks the ability to flexibly position individual modules on the front panel, such as the speaker, display, and keyboard. There's also no panel for connecting various switching devices. Furthermore, the product lacks protection against shock and vibration. Taking into account the above, the objectives of the described invention are: - expansion of the scope of application by creating a design from standardized elements that could be used to accommodate a multifunctional subscriber communication terminal of various shapes and sizes in all coordinate axes, depending on the circuit design solutions used; - meeting the requirements of durability, strength and resistance to the effects of mechanical, climatic, biological factors and special environments with parameters corresponding to performance groups 1.1, 2.1.1, 2.2.1 GOST RV 20.39.304-98; - increasing the resulting degree of IP protection against penetration of foreign objects and water penetration; - provision of a shock and vibration protection system to meet the requirements for exposure to sinusoidal vibration in accordance with GOST RV 20.57.305-98. The objectives are achieved by the universal remote control panel's modular frame design, consisting of a top modular panel designed as a universal adapter frame into which the speaker panel, display panel, and keyboard panel are mounted using a CI. A disassemblable frame enclosure consists of a base, front panel, side panels, connection panel frame, and universal connection panel. To ensure electromagnetic compatibility (EMC), an electrically conductive sealing profile (ECS) is inserted into grooves between the individual modules and enclosure components. This profile also serves as a sealing element to enhance protection against foreign objects and water. The technical result of this invention consists of providing an IP53 rating for protection against foreign objects and water penetration, improving the ease of electrical installation with the ability to integrate the remote control into integrated communication systems (ICS), enabling horizontal and vertical installation on shock absorbers, and meeting the EMC requirements of GOST R IEC 61000-6-7-2019. This technological advantage, and consequently, the economic benefit, is achieved by manufacturing all PSVU components from rolled metal of uniform thickness, simplifying preparation and subsequent machining. To clarify the design of the described PSVU, drawings are presented below, which should be considered illustrative, but not exhaustive. Fig. 1 shows the assembled modular frame design of the PSVU; Fig. 2 shows the modular top panel and the installation of the EUP; Fig. 3 shows the frame structure of the body and the laying of the EUP; Fig. 4 shows the installation of the intermediate EUP between the top panel and the body. The described PSVU (see Fig. 1) is a collapsible universal modular-frame single structure, which basically consists of a modular top panel and a collapsible frame body, connected to each other by KI. The modular top panel (see Fig. 2) consists of a universal adapter frame 1 with grooves and holes for mounting the speaker panel 2, display panel 3, and keyboard panel 4, secured with screws through through holes in the frame's projections and blind threaded holes in the panels. An electronic control unit (ECU) 5 is placed in the grooves between the universal adapter frame and each individual panel. The dimensions and number of additional technological openings and grooves in the panels for the placement of: speaker and handset components, as in speaker panel 2, display and indicator LEDs, as in display panel 3, buttons, as in keyboard panel 4, are determined by the geometry of the built-in electronic and electrical devices. The ergonomics of the universal adapter frame allow for the installation of an unlimited number of modules of varying sizes, depending on the circuit design of the device and the overall dimensions of the PSVU.
